Career Roles in Social Engineering for Enterprises
- Social Engineering Consultant: Responsible for assessing vulnerabilities in organizational security and developing strategies to mitigate risks associated with human behavior.
- Security Awareness Trainer: Designs and delivers training programs to educate employees about social engineering tactics and promote a culture of security awareness.
- Pentest Specialist: Conducts penetration testing focused on social engineering techniques to evaluate the effectiveness of security measures in place.
- Cybersecurity Analyst: Monitors and analyzes potential security threats, including social engineering attacks, to ensure the integrity of enterprise systems.
- Information Security Manager: Oversees the development and implementation of security policies and procedures that address social engineering risks within the organization.
